Soft drink cans are filled by an automated filling machine and the standard deviation is 0.5 fluid ounce. Assume that the fill volumes of the cans are independent, normal random variables.

Round your answers to four decimal places (e.g. 98.7654).

What is the standard deviation of the average fill volume of 100 cans?

If the mean fill volume 12.1 ounces, what is the probability that the average fill volume of the 100 cans is less than 12 fluid ounces?

What should the mean fill volume equal so that the probability that the average of 100 cans is less than 12 ounces is 0.005?

If the mean fill volume 12.1 ounces, what should the standard deviation of fill volume equal so that the average of 100 cans is less than 12 fluid ounces is 0.005?
